Nielsen system glitch: impact overestimated
The company moved to reassure the market that the problem, a calculation error in its NPower data processing system, would have “no impact to C3 commercial data [the main currency], ratings and projections, electronic data files used by other processors, or to reach or any other NPower-reported data”.
According to Mediapost – whose website carried the original story – a letter sent to clients by Nielsen explains that the glitch has resulted in “incorrect data for time-shifted data streams”.
